Determine the radius of a cylinder with the curved area 24cm squared and height 2.0cm

Answer:

the radius of the cylinder is 1.91 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

Given;

curved area of the cylinder, A = 24 cm²

height of the cylinder, h = 2.0 cm

The curved surface area of a cylinder is given as follows;

Curved surface area = 2πrh

where;

r is the radius of the cylinder

24 = 2πrh

r = 24 / (2πh)

r = 24 / (2π x 2)

r = 24 / (4π)

r = 1.91 cm

Therefore, the radius of the cylinder is 1.91 cm
